Core Processor ARM® Cortex®-M0+
Core Size 32-Bit Single-Core
Speed 48MHz
Connectivity I²C, LINbus, SPI, UART/USART
Peripherals Brown-out Detect/Reset, DMA, POR, WDT
Number of I/O 22
Program Memory Size 16KB (16K x 8)
Program Memory Type FLASH
EEPROM Size -
RAM Size 4K x 8
Voltage - Supply (Vcc/Vdd) 1.62V ~ 3.63V
Data Converters A/D 10x12b
Oscillator Type Internal
Operating Temperature -40°C ~ 85°C (TA)
Mounting Type Surface Mount
Package / Case 24-VFQFN Exposed Pad
Supplier Device Package 24-QFN (4x4)
